Revert "[HIP] fix host min/max in header (#82956)"
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
This reverts commit 55783bd.

Due to regressions in hipCUB.

hipCUB/hipcub/include/hipcub/backend/rocprim/device/device_spmv.hpp:142:33: error: call to 'min' is ambiguous

https://github.com/ROCm/hipCUB/blob/develop/hipcub/include/hipcub/backend/rocprim/device/device_spmv.hpp#L142

The ambuguity seems due to missing min(int, unsigned int).

Previously, there is only min(int, int). After the change,
there are min(int, int) and min(unsigned int, unsigned int),
therefore there is ambiguity.
